Definitions:

Cerebral Cortex

The outer layer of the brain, responsible for complex cognitive tasks such as thinking, perceiving, producing, and understanding language.

Limbic System

A set of brain structures involved in emotions, memory, and arousal.

Brainstem

A crucial part of the central nervous system responsible for basic life functions, such as breathing and heart rate.

Motor Cortex

A region of the cerebral cortex involved in the planning, control, and execution of voluntary movements, located in the frontal lobe of the brain.
